Our company is rooted in the industrial<br />
revolution of Northern Europe. Our history<br />
can be traced back to 1841 when a small<br />
workshop was set up on the banks of the<br />
<strong>Aker</strong> river in Oslo, Norway. Mechanical and<br />
marine engineering soon became the core<br />
of our business.<br />
In the 1960s oil companies discovered<br />
oil and gas in the North Sea. Our engineers<br />
shifted focus and soon became pioneers<br />
in the development of this region, which<br />
still holds the position as the biggest<br />
single market for the offshore oil and<br />
gas industry.<br />
We are building our future on this heritage,<br />
but also on the capabilities and resources<br />
of the many people and companies who<br />
have since become part of <strong>Aker</strong> <strong>Solutions</strong>.<br />
Today we are present in 30 countries on<br />
every continent. We are approximately<br />
18.000 people who all share the same<br />
values.<br />

In the 1960s, our first involvement in the<br />
oil and gas industry was to convert and<br />
prepare existing offshore units for the<br />
harsh and difficult conditions in the North<br />
Sea. Shortly after we started developing<br />
our own solutions. The <strong>Aker</strong> H-3 drilling<br />
rig was one of the first. Forty years and<br />
[37] units later, it is still one of the most<br />
celebrated rig concepts in the industry.<br />
We have created new technology ever<br />
since. Faced with the challenges of the<br />
North Sea, the oil industry had to come<br />
up with good, safe and reliable solutions<br />
for the development and operation of<br />
deepwater fields and difficult reservoirs.<br />
<strong>Aker</strong> <strong>Solutions</strong> and other players in<br />
that region became pioneers in subsea<br />
field development, floating production<br />
concepts, horizontal wells and increased<br />
oil recovery.<br />
In 1985 an <strong>Aker</strong> <strong>Solutions</strong> engineer<br />
came up with the idea of moving gas<br />
compression equipment from the topside<br />
and place it at the bottom of the sea.<br />
The subsea gas compression solution<br />
produces pressure which allows the<br />
hydrocarbons to travel up the pipelines to<br />
a platform or receiving terminal onshore.<br />
His visionary first idea first captured<br />
with a pencil on a thin sheet of paper is<br />
becoming a reality at a deepwater field in<br />
the Norwegian Sea.<br />
Our innovative solutions are both big<br />
and small. We developed the Pusnes<br />
safe chainstop for the safer anchoring<br />
of offshore units, combining the normal<br />
chainstopper function with a new safety<br />
device. This device will arrest a rendering<br />
chain, protecting the winch motor and<br />
equipment against damages during<br />
anchoring operations. A small device that<br />
can make a major difference.<br />

1 Reservoir, geology<br />
Understanding what is in the reservoir<br />
and how it can be drained is the ultimate<br />
challenge for our customers. Finding a<br />
good solution starts with geo services,<br />
such as geological and geophysical<br />
interpretation, petro physics, reservoir<br />
modelling and simulation, production<br />
technology and operation, and well site<br />
geology. We are the largest petroleum<br />
sub-surface consultancy in Norway.<br />
2 Deepwater drilling<br />
Offshore drilling places enormous<br />
importance on efficient and reliable<br />
operations. The drilling equipment and<br />
systems we deliver are based on forty<br />
years extensive experience, with safety<br />
and drilling uptime as top priority.<br />
3 Drilling risers<br />
At water depths of up to 12,000 feet,<br />
connecting and disconnecting riser joints<br />
fast and safely saves time and improves<br />
safety. <strong>Aker</strong> <strong>Solutions</strong>’ CLIP riser is a<br />
significantly faster solution than traditional<br />
flanged riser connectors.<br />
4<br />
Many new fields typically have higher<br />
pressures and temperatures, and require<br />
longer step-outs. We provide complete<br />
subsea production systems and additional<br />
products such as work-over systems and<br />
processing and boosting technologies.<br />
Together they form a reliable solution to<br />
drain challenging deep-water reservoirs.<br />
Some reservoirs require gas compression<br />
to ensure optimal well stream and<br />
recovery. The world’s first subsea gas<br />
compression system is currently being<br />
built by <strong>Aker</strong> <strong>Solutions</strong>, replacing a<br />
traditional platform and instead placing the<br />
entire compression system on the seabed.<br />
5 Umbilicals<br />
Our umbilical and power cable systems<br />
enable safe and reliable control of<br />
subsea wells and the wellstream. We are<br />
the global market leader for steel tube<br />
umbilicals, which we have <strong>delivered</strong> to<br />
the world’s most challenging fields in<br />
deep and ultra-deep waters.<br />
6 Hydrate inhibition<br />
Avoiding the formation of ice and hydrates<br />
in the well stream is important to maintain<br />
the flow from reservoir to production<br />
facility. We combine flow assurance<br />
analyses, in-house umbilical and subsea<br />
equipment expertise, with a world-leading<br />
understanding of MEG (monoethylene<br />
glycol) regeneration and reclamation<br />
to provide a highly efficient, recyclable<br />
hydrate inhibition solution.<br />

Subsea production systems<br />
Surface trees<br />
The majority of the world’s hydrocarbons<br />
continue to flow through wellheads on<br />
land and on platforms fixed to the seabed.<br />
Our special Splitter wellhead allows<br />
you to drill up to three wells from a<br />
single wellbore.<br />
8 Mooring equipment<br />
As the oil industry has moved offshore<br />
to ever more hostile environments, the<br />
secure mooring of vessels is crucial. Our<br />
mooring equipment includes Pusnes<br />
anchor windlasses and various winches,<br />
all designed to withstand and perform in<br />
all conditions, from hurricanes to -50˚c.<br />
9 Process systems technologies<br />
Efficient treatment of oil, gas, produced<br />
water and solids is key to value creation<br />
in the upstream business. Our specialised<br />
products, technologies and services cover<br />
design and engineering of new process<br />
systems as well as maintenance and<br />
modification of existing systems.<br />
10 Sulphate removal<br />
Injecting treated and de-sulphated<br />
seawater into the reservoir helps maintain<br />
pressure and control scaling and souring<br />
effects in the reservoir. The sulphate<br />
removal technology we provide delivers<br />
treated and de-sulphated seawater for<br />
injection into the reservoir, which provides<br />
cost savings and improves safety when<br />
handling wellstreams.<br />
11 Asset integrity management<br />
Making the most of your production assets<br />
requires just the right maintenance at just<br />
the right time. By applying knowledge and<br />
advanced technologies and methods, we<br />
provide optimised life-cycle maintenance<br />
that reduces inspection costs for offshore<br />
oil and gas operators.<br />
12 Well intervention<br />
Ensuring an unobstructed flow of<br />
hydrocarbons from the reservoir typically<br />
will require well intervention and a range<br />
of down hole services. Our wide range<br />
of offers includes slick line and wire line<br />
operations, wire line tractor and related<br />
applications as well as cased hole logging.<br />
Our new deepwater well intervention<br />
vessels offer a faster and more costefficient<br />
alternative to conventional<br />
well intervention by drilling rigs.<br />
13 Offshore loading systems<br />
Field development in arctic conditions<br />
requires special equipment such as<br />
offshore loading systems. Pusnes<br />
offshore bow loading systems are<br />
designed for high performance in<br />
extreme weather conditions.<br />

Recently <strong>Aker</strong> <strong>Solutions</strong> signed a frame<br />
agreement with the leading engineering<br />
university in Norway, NTNU in Trondheim.<br />
Under this frame agreement we are<br />
currently running four PhD programmes.<br />
The knowledge based engineering<br />
(KBeDesign) programme focuses on<br />
improving quality and reducing cost and<br />
time. The PhD programme within tribology,<br />
is part of mechanical engineering, taking<br />
a closer look at the science of surfaces in<br />
motion, while the marine hydrodynamics<br />
PhD focuses on liquids in motion. The final<br />
PhD programme centres on multiphase<br />
boosting technology, a science that allows<br />
increased oil recovery from the reservoirs.<br />
Seeing people as part of the solution to<br />
meeting the technology of tomorrow, we<br />
started the International Talent Programme<br />
in 2006. The objective of the programme<br />
is to supply and develop talents to help<br />
expand our capabilities in winning and<br />
executing new business in growing<br />
markets. The talents spend two intensive<br />
years on three separate assignments<br />
within the company. They are mentored<br />
throughout the process in order to best<br />
support their abilities. Today 90% of<br />
the talents are full time employees in<br />
<strong>Aker</strong> <strong>Solutions</strong>, of which many hold key<br />
positions in our growth regions.<br />

With safety and care<br />
Having an HSE mindset is one of<br />
<strong>Aker</strong> <strong>Solutions</strong>’ core values. This<br />
stretches beyond caring for our people.<br />
The results can also be seen in the<br />
technologies and products we develop.<br />
One example is the most advanced<br />
3D simulators in the industry, which<br />
enable us and our customers to<br />
educate and train rig personnel in safe<br />
environments onshore. By reducing the<br />
need to travel offshore and allowing<br />
crew to practice for as long they want to,<br />
without concern for rig downtime,<br />
the simulators increase safety.<br />
Our groundbreaking 3D technology also<br />
makes it possible to monitor how drilling<br />
systems work on board the rig. As a result,<br />
we can record and analyse every detail of<br />
the drilling process in order to find more<br />
efficient solutions.<br />
Before a big upgrade of drilling equipment<br />
and control systems, the entire operation<br />
is thoroughly and virtually tested. This<br />
increases predictability and lowers the<br />
risk of the operation. In addition, the<br />
commissioning time may be cut by<br />
several weeks of rig time, generating<br />
major cost savings.<br />
We offer real-time technical support<br />
and troubleshooting, significantly<br />
reducing response time. Through our<br />
service centres onshore, our skilled and<br />
experienced teams stay online to assist<br />
rigs anywhere in the world, at any time.<br />
Often, the time previously spent getting<br />
people offshore and on site can now be<br />
spent optimising rig performance and<br />
solving problems - even on several rigs<br />
at the same time.<br />

Safety in design<br />
We have more than 40 years experience<br />
within the design of floating facilities.<br />
This includes some of the world’s most<br />
advanced semi-submersible drilling<br />
and production platforms, tension leg<br />
platforms and FPSOs (floating production<br />
storage and offloading vessels).<br />
Throughout the development of these<br />
facilities, HSE is incorporated in the design<br />
itself. All our products are designed to<br />
minimise risk. One example is how we<br />
have developed ever safer designs for<br />
platform and vessel hulls.<br />
Today, all hull penetrations have been<br />
eliminated. That means there are no sea<br />
chests or through-hull connections, and<br />
that all ballast water only flows in or out<br />
through external column top manifolds.<br />
We design our facilities to eliminate the<br />
possibility of inadvertent flooding of<br />
hulls during hurricane abandonment, an<br />
important feature in offshore locations.<br />
We have also developed a design that<br />
reduces bulkhead penetrations between<br />
hull quadrants, which prevents ballast<br />
water spreading.<br />
These are the types of design<br />
improvements that have created safer<br />
installations and facilities. The same<br />
thinking goes into the design of platform<br />
topsides, subsea products, process<br />
systems modules and all the other<br />
products and systems we deliver.
